1. 本际云推荐 - 专业推荐VPS、服务器,IDC点评首页
  2. 云主机运维
  3. VPS运维

Sharding-JDBC介绍及应用总结

初识Sharding-JDBC

ShardingSphere是一套开源的分布式数据库中间件解决方案。而 sharding-jdbc是ShardingSphere的其中一个模块,它定位为轻量级Java框架,在Java的JDBC层提供的额外服务。它使用客户端直连数据库,以jar包形式提供服务,无需额外部署和依赖,可理解为增强版的JDBC驱动,完全兼容JDBC和各种ORM框架。Sharding-JDBC主要作用:简化对分库分表之后数据相关操作。

Sharding-JDBC介绍及应用总结

Sharding-JDBC分库分表操作

Sharding-JDBC水平分表搭建环境

(1)技术:SpringBoot2.2.1+MyBatisPlus+Sharding-JDBC+Druid连接池

(2)创建SpringBoot工程

(3)引入需要的依赖

Sharding-JDBC实现读写分离

Sharding-JDBC通过sql语句语义分析,实现读写分离过程,不会做数据同步。Sharding-JDBC操作配置读写分离策略。

更多精彩干货分享,关注本际云服务器推荐网公众号。

原创文章,作者:小编小本本,如若转载,请注明出处:https://www.benjiyun.com/yunzhujiyunwei/vps-yunwei/6052.html